#cabc53 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cabc53 is composed of 79.2% red, 73.7%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.9% magenta, 58.9%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 52.9 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 55.9%. #cabc53 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a6 with #957900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#cabc53

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080702 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cabc53

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969487 is the less saturated color, while #fee41f is the most saturated one.
